Kaala Patthar (1979) is a gripping, multi-starrer disaster drama directed by Yash Chopra and written by the legendary duo Salim-Javed. Inspired by the tragic 1975 Chasnala mining disaster, the film is a masterclass in building tension and exploring human resilience under extreme pressure. Performance & Characters
The film’s greatest strength lies in its ensemble cast and the simmering intensity of its leads:
Amitabh Bachchan (Vijay): Delivers a powerful, minimalist performance as a disgraced ex-naval officer seeking redemption through grueling labor. His portrayal of "seething anger and aloofness" is a hallmark of the "Angry Young Man" era.
Shatrughan Sinha (Mangal): Nearly steals the show as the boisterous escaped convict. His iconic "Teesra baadshah hum hain" dialogue remains a cult favorite.
Shashi Kapoor (Ravi): Provides a necessary balance as the idealistic engineer, bringing a sense of hope and romance to an otherwise bleak setting.
